What Bear Trap? Jake Knapp dismantled the Champion Course at PGA National in the first round of the 2025 Cognizant Classic en route to a 12-under 59. Representing the 15th sub-60 round in the history of the PGA Tour, Knapp’s performance marks the first ever to take place in the state of Florida and the first of the 2025 season.
Knapp holds a four-stroke lead through the first round of competition at PGA National. His 59 could have been even better as the smooth-swinging right hander was unable to convert an 18-foot eagle putt on the par-5 18th to shoot 58 and tie the PGA Tour’s all-time scoring record as held by Jim Furyk.
At 12 under, Knapp sits at a number that would have been good enough for a playoff in 12 of the last 14 playings of the Cognizant Classic. Whether he can build upon it over the next 54 holes remains to be seen.
